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
716503742 030580814 94769563 2292778 94983057
15845487 18343 12280539772
15845487 18343 12280539772
089 80833420350 5100191 52562946830
All about undefined
Interested in learning more?
15845487 18343 12280539772
089 80833420350 5100191 52562946830
See more
032 38811641195
141775527 02379 465455 21
See more
210586350 85707561 7446737021
6198373 73329 8610469
See more